I was told that is probably the breast tissue starting to get feeling back after the mastectomy. I still get that and it has been since 3-21-11 for the mastectomy.
Check with the Rad or the Surgeon to be sure though as my brain still may not be firing on all cylinders yet!

Yes!!!! I was getting them a LOT after surgery and then even more after rads. They knock the wind out of you!! I still get them every once in awhile and it's been 5 months!! Just watch that there's no extra swelling or heat because that would mean an infection. I've had 2 since rads. Congrats on being a rads grad!!
